On 'haze' before wipe off, should this be like other waxes, like clean fingr swipe? I waited approx two minutes, before wiping. The coating was never white & swipe (finger) was little bit smear.

Should I have allowd more cure time before wipe off?
 
I allow 8-10 minutes but it is also subject to weather/humidity. It should haze but may be difficult to notice depending on the paint color. Try letting it set longer although wiping off before hazing is not the end of the world, I am sure you are still good to go. 476S is incredibly tough.
